About this item

  • 【8 Riders Group Intercom & Fast Pairing】The FX8 motorcycle bluetooth headset supports up to 8 riders to communicate at the same time within a distance of 2000 meters. The fx8 can also pair multiple units very quickly and easily. Simply put all units into pairing mode and press the intercom button on one of the units to pair them all successfully for group intercom, avoiding the tedious pairing process.
  • 【Music Sharing & 3 Music Effects】FX8 motorcycle helmets bluetooth supports the music sharing function allowing you to share great music with your friends while riding! In addition, you can enjoy 3 unique music styles, including "Hi-Fi Bass", "Pop Gold" or "Pure Vocal", delivering you an extraordinary auditory experience like no other.
  • 【FM & Noise Reduction Function & Hi-Fi Stereo Sound Quality】The FX8 helmet bluetooth headset has FM functions. And with the professional wind noise microphone that can receive your voice clearly. The received sound is processed by a intelligent CVC Digital Noise Reduction chip ensures High-Quality stereo sound even at high speeds up to 120km/h , Comes with a 40MM high impedance and high fidelity speaker. Whether you are in group intercom or listening to music or FM, you are able to hear very clear sound.
  • 【Hands-free & Ultra Big Button & Type-C】This FX8 motorcycle helmet speakers come with big button is easy opearte with gloves on that make it even more convenient and safer while riding. Easy to connect with MP3/Phone music, FM radio, GPS voice prompt. You can answer calls, reject/redial last call hands-freely. If you don't want to be disturbed by any phone calls while riding, set it to manual answering mode so that you can enjoy your ride without interference. Universal type-c cable on the market, so that don't worry about losing the cable and can't use FX8.
  • 【Long Battery Life & Audio Mixing】The battery capacity of the FX8 bluetooth motorcycle helmet system is 900mah, which can support up to 20 hours phone time, up to 15 hours intercom time, and up to 300 hours standby time, Only 3 hours charge time. Designed with an innovative antenna, It can achieve a longer intercom distance, more clear transmission signal. Audio mixing function allows you to listen to music(or GPS) and talk at the same time, this is great for music lovers.
  • 【Univeral Pairing & Waterproof & Two Options For Microphone】The fx8 bluetooth headset is compatible with most of the Bluetooth headsets or earpiece in the market. Also the FX8 has waterproof and dustproof, can be used in any weather conditions. Carsten
Reviewed in the United States on August 19, 2020
If you read this, you are making your fair share of research of these kinds of devices. And I wanted to buy the expensive name brands, too. Do the upgraded JBL speakers sound like real headphones? I don't know. For some reason I expected the sound quality to be on par with standard headphones. Maybe other brands are better maybe they are all the same. So if you want fantastic sound quality - then either upgrade the speakers or buy a different device. For me, the focus was on communication. I want to to talk to my wife while we are riding through the mountains. We both have our own bikes. This works great!Here are the PROS:- great range and re-connect: On open roads the range is probably close to half a mile. Behind switchbacks you'll get disconnected but it auto connects after which is a huge plus- wind noise: You pretty much don't hear anything besides the voice (or very heavy breathing). We wear full face helmets - not sure how this is for open face- battery life: We had this on a 3 day trip and never charged it (we actually forgot and it worked all day long)- waterproof: We ran into some really heavy rains and these did not show any signs of damage- Price: Let's face it - if you are looking into these, you think the name brands are too expensive- connectivity to multiple devices: I had navigation on from my phone and we were able to talk at the same time. I think you are supposed to be able to share audio with any driver but I haven't figured that outCONS:- sound quality: It's totally acceptable but sounds more like a phone call than a good bluetooth connection normally sounds like.- high speeds: while you can hear everything at speeds up to 55mph - anything above (even with a full face) and you won't be able to have a conversation - even on highest volumeFor me - the PROs far outweigh the CONs but I have also never used any other intercom!
